Common roofing issues in Milwaukee homes
The most frequent reasons Milwaukee homeowners reach out for roofing help.
- Aging roof nearing replacement
- Flashing or gutter failures causing water entry
- Active roof leak in living space
- Storm-related shingle loss
When to call a roofing contractor in Milwaukee
- !Visible water inside the home
- !After a major storm
- !Missing or curling shingles
- !Roof is approaching 20+ years old

What information should I have ready before contacting a Milwaukee contractor?+
Your address, a short description of the issue, when it started, any photos, and how urgent it feels.
